Abstract

The derivatives of 2,4,6-triphenyl-1,3,5-triazine containing fluorene, carbazole and phenothiazine moieties were investigated electrochemically. The comparative study of electrochemical and optical properties of the compounds was performed with the attempt to establish a correlation between their properties and π-electron conjugation lengths. Basic electronic parameters were estimated and electrochromic windows from three polymeric derivatives were formed. Electrochromic parameters, optical density (ΔOD) and coloration efficiency (CE) were determined.
